Advertisement

网页前端实例展示

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本页面展示了精选的网页前端设计和开发实例,涵盖响应式布局、交互效果及视觉优化等多个方面,旨在为前端开发者提供灵感与参考。 在学习Web前端开发的过程中搜集了一些关于JavaScript、jQuery和CSS的实用脚本资源,在需要的时候可以参考借鉴这些资料。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 优质
    本页面展示了精选的网页前端设计和开发实例,涵盖响应式布局、交互效果及视觉优化等多个方面,旨在为前端开发者提供灵感与参考。 在学习Web前端开发的过程中搜集了一些关于JavaScript、jQuery和CSS的实用脚本资源,在需要的时候可以参考借鉴这些资料。
  • 面(list.html)
    优质
    前端展示页面(list.html)是一款简洁明了的设计作品,用于呈现列表形式的信息或内容。该页面通过优化的HTML结构和CSS样式为用户提供了良好的浏览体验,并支持动态加载数据,增强了交互性与实用性。 采用Java技术构建了一个管理系统。整个开发过程首先进行需求分析,确定系统的主要功能。接着对系统进行全面设计和详细设计。全面设计主要包括系统功能、总体结构、数据结构以及安全等方面的规划;详细设计则包括数据库访问的实现方法,主要模块的具体实施策略及关键代码等细节内容。最后通过功能测试来验证系统的性能,并根据测试结果进行分析总结。
  • (以1号店为
    优质
    本示例通过分析1号店网站的实际案例,深入浅出地讲解了前端网页开发中的关键技术与实践经验,旨在帮助开发者理解如何在实际项目中应用这些技术。 一个简单的网页初级练习,涉及HTML、CSS和JS的结合。
  • HTML5设计
    优质
    本书通过多个HTML5网页设计的实际案例,深入浅出地讲解了前端开发的关键技术和最佳实践,适合初学者和中级开发者参考学习。 HTML5网页前端设计案例精选了实用的经典商业网页实例。
  • 基于的ffmpeg.wasm(DEMO)
    优质
    本项目提供了一个基于前端的FFmpeg.WASM网页示例(Demo),允许用户在浏览器中直接进行视频处理操作,无需安装任何插件或扩展。 在现代Web开发领域,将传统的桌面应用功能引入到网页已成为一种趋势,其中包括多媒体处理。`ffmpeg.wasm`正是这样一项前沿技术,它使开发者能够在浏览器环境中利用FFmpeg的强大功能而无需离开网页界面。本段落将会详细介绍`ffmpeg.wasm`在前端开发中的运用及其重要知识点。 **1. FFmpeg介绍** FFmpeg是一款开源的跨平台多媒体工具包,支持视频、音频的编码、解码、转换以及流媒体处理等操作。其强大之处在于提供了丰富的命令行选项和API,使得开发者可以自由地处理各种多媒体数据。 **2. WebAssembly(WASM)** WebAssembly是一种低级二进制格式,旨在提高网页上运行代码的速度与性能。它被现代浏览器广泛支持,并允许开发者将用C或C++编写的代码安全地部署在Web环境中,其执行速度接近原生应用的水平。 **3. ffmpeg.wasm的工作原理** `ffmpeg.wasm`是FFmpeg库和WebAssembly技术结合的结果,通过将FFmpeg源码转换为WASM模块,使开发者能够在JavaScript中调用FFmpeg的功能。用户加载该文件后,JavaScript可以通过WebAssembly接口与FFmpeg进行交互,并完成视频及音频的处理任务。 **4. 应用场景** - **在线视频编辑**: 用户可以在浏览器环境中对上传的视频执行剪辑、转码和添加特效等操作。 - **音频处理**: 支持音频文件转换、混音以及提取等功能。 - **直播流处理**: 接收RTMP或其他协议传输的视频流,进行实时编码与转码以适应不同的网络环境及设备需求。 - **屏幕录制**: 通过浏览器实现对用户界面或应用的操作记录,并对其进行初步编辑。 - **多媒体格式转换**: 在浏览器内部将不支持的视频或音频文件类型转换为可播放的形式。 **5. 使用步骤** - **预加载WASM模块**: 需要使用`fetch` API和`WebAssembly.instantiateStreaming`来加载`ffmpeg.wasm`文件。 - **定义工作线程**: 由于执行FFmpeg操作可能会消耗大量内存,建议通过创建Web Workers避免阻塞主线程。 - **调用FFmpeg命令**: 使用由WASM模块提供的接口,例如调用`ffmpeg.run()`以实现特定的多媒体处理任务。 - **结果处理**: 处理后的数据(如编码后的视频流或音频文件)可以通过JavaScript进行进一步操作,比如保存或者播放。 **6. 注意事项** - 性能考量: 虽然WASM技术能够提供高性能表现,但是加载大型文件可能会消耗一定时间并占用大量内存。因此需要优化加载策略。 - 兼容性检查: 确认目标用户的浏览器是否支持WebAssembly和必要的Web API。 - 许可证问题: 遵守FFmpeg的开源许可证规定,确保合法使用库。 **7. 学习资源与实践** - 官方文档:学习`ffmpeg.wasm`的相关API和示例代码。 - 在线DEMO:参考提供的DEMO进行实际操作并理解其工作流程。 - 开源项目: 参与或研究相关开源项目的开发,如在GitHub上找到的使用`ffmpeg.wasm`的应用程序实例,以提升实践能力。 通过采用`ffmpeg.wasm`, 前端开发者能够利用FFmpeg的强大功能来处理多媒体任务,并且结合WebAssembly的优势,在浏览器环境中实现复杂的功能。这极大地扩展了网页应用的可能性和用户体验水平。
  • HTML Web大屏面的源代码
    优质
    这段内容提供HTML Web网页前端的大屏展示页面源代码,适用于构建视觉效果震撼、信息量大的数据可视化界面。 HTML WEB前端大屏页面源代码以及大数据可视化WEB页面源代码。
  • 时间
    优质
    本项目为一个简单的网页应用,专注于实时显示当前位置的当前时间。用户无需手动更新,即可获得精确的时间信息,适用于多种时区需求。 在网页制作过程中,有时需要显示当前时间。以下代码可以帮助你实现这一功能:例如显示为“2011年9月19日 星期一 15:20:22”。
  • JQuery 中英繁国际化的
    优质
    本示例详细介绍了如何使用jQuery在前端网页中实现多语言切换功能,支持中文、英文和繁体中文的国际化配置。 在前端开发过程中实现网页的国际化是一个常见的需求。它允许网站根据用户所在的地区或语言设置来显示相应的文本内容。在这个示例里,我们关注的是如何利用JQuery库来支持中英繁三种语言之间的切换。 为了处理多语言的支持,开发者可能会使用`i18next`或者`jQuery.i18n`这样的插件。这些插件提供了一套完整的解决方案,包括管理不同语言的资源、检测用户当前的语言设置以及允许用户在不同的语言间进行切换等功能。 首先,在HTML文件中引入JQuery库和对应的国际化插件脚本: ```html ``` 接下来,定义语言资源文件。这些文件通常为JSON格式,并分别存储了不同语言的文本内容。例如: - `locales/en.json` - `locales/zh-CN.json` - `locales/zh-TW.json` 每个文件包含对应语言的键值对,如: ```json { greeting: Hello, message: Welcome to our website! } ``` 然后,在JavaScript中初始化`i18next`并配置可用的语言选项: ```javascript i18next.init({ lng: en, // 默认语言设置为英语 resources: { en: { translation: require(./locales/en.json) }, zh-CN: { translation: require(./locales/zh-CN.json) }, zh-TW: { translation: require(./locales/zh-TW.json) } } }); ``` 为了实现用户界面中的语言切换功能,需要创建一个下拉菜单,并为每种语言添加点击事件监听器。当选择不同的选项时会调用`i18next.changeLanguage()`方法来更新当前的语言设置: ```html ``` 通过这种方式,可以轻松地创建一个支持中英繁三种语言切换的前端应用。这不仅提升了网站的功能性,也极大地改善了用户体验。
  • 开发——简易导航栏
    优质
    本示例展示如何使用HTML和CSS创建一个简洁明了的网页导航栏。通过简单的代码实现美观且实用的布局,帮助初学者掌握基础的前端设计技巧。 关于HTML中的导航栏设计(夏季风格),可以实现鼠标悬停效果的变化。使用div框起来,并用ul标签包含a标签。
  • JSP商品列表
    优质
    本项目演示了如何使用Java Server Pages (JSP) 技术来创建和显示商品列表的前端界面。通过动态网页技术实现数据驱动的商品展示,为用户提供丰富的产品浏览体验。 该资源属于JSP页面,用户可以通过此页面使用`modelAndView.addObject(itemList, list);`进行传值,方便开发。